Lee is a senior design consultant with many strings to his bow. His versatility springs from years of delivering a wide range of projects, from brand development and campaigns to publications and bespoke illustration pieces — across digital, print, and experiential media.
From discovering his love of art and design at secondary school through to completing a masters in sequential design and illustration, achieving a first-class honours degree in illustration in-between, Lee has always been dedicated to learning his craft. And he brings curiosity, care, and a considered approach to every project he works on.
Also a published author, Lee wrote and designed Sketching Type, a book exploring hand-drawn typography and the creative value of stepping away from the screen. The book encourages designers to pick up pencil and pen, deepen their understanding of type, and reconnect with the tactile side of the craft. Sharing knowledge is something Lee is passionate about, and he hopes to teach in the future.
